<em>This theory supports that residual excitation from one stimulus will amplify the excitatory response to another stimulus. It is not limited to a single emotion, the excitation transfer process requires the presence of three conditions: the second stimulus occurs before the complete decay of residual excitation from the first one, there is the misattribution of excitation, and the individual has not reached an excitatory threshold before exposure to the second stimulus.</em>

Explorative creates a general mental picture of a social condition, descriptive paints a detailed, highly accurate picture of a social condition, and explanatory tests a theory's predictions or priciple
The exploratory methodology is where the researcher has an idea or has observed something and seeks to understand more about it.
The descriptive methodology is where the researcher is trying to describe what is happening in more detail,filling in the missing parts and expanding our understanding while the Explanatory methodology helps us find the problem from depth and understanding it more efficiently
